![](/img/trans.png)
[英]django ORM: get all the fields of model with positive value in one field
[英]Django ORM get all fields value. (foreign keys)
class MyUser(models.Model):
name = models.CharField(max_length=10)
class Foo(models.Model):
my_user = models.ForeignKey(MyUser,on_delete=models.CASCADE)
text = models.CharField(max_length=25)
假设我们有两个这样的模型。 我想从 MyUser 模型中获取所有带有 ORM 查询的字段。 像这样:
{
"name":"example"
"Foo":{
"text":"example-text",
"text":"example_text2"
}
}
我应该如何编写查询来执行此操作?
MyUser.objects.all() # But give it ALL FIELDS + RELEATED FIELDS
我认为您不能像这样返回两个响应。 我必须是两个单独的查询。 尝试参考Django:objects and model_set
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.